
如何从海量的文献数据中挖掘出有价值的信息,成为了许多研究者亟待解决的问题
CiteSpace作为一款强大的文献计量分析软件,以其直观的可视化效果和丰富的分析功能,赢得了广大科研人员的青睐
而MySQL,作为一款开源的关系型数据库管理系统,凭借其高效的数据存储和查询能力,成为了数据管理和分析领域的中流砥柱
本文将深入探讨CiteSpace与MySQL的结合应用,展示这一组合在数据可视化与分析领域的强大威力
一、CiteSpace与MySQL简介 CiteSpace是一款基于Java开发的文献计量可视化软件,由美籍华人学者陈超美教授开发
它能够分析共被引网络、关键词共现网络等,帮助研究者揭示科学发展的演进路径、研究前沿和热点领域
而MySQL则是一款广泛使用的关系型数据库管理系统,它支持多种存储引擎,提供了高效的查询优化机制,使得数据的存储、检索和分析变得异常便捷
二、CiteSpace连接MySQL的必要性 在科研工作中,研究者往往需要处理来自不同来源的文献数据,这些数据可能存储在多种格式的文件中,如CSV、TXT、Excel等
然而,这些文件格式的多样性和不规范性给数据的统一处理带来了很大的困难
此外,随着数据量的不断增加,传统的文件存储方式在数据检索和查询效率上也显得力不从心
因此,将文献数据导入到关系型数据库MySQL中,利用数据库的高效存储和查询能力,成为了解决这一问题的有效途径
CiteSpace虽然自带了数据库功能,但面对大规模的数据处理需求时,其自带的数据库在性能和扩展性上可能存在一定的局限性
通过将CiteSpace与MySQL相结合,可以充分利用MySQL在数据存储和查询方面的优势,提高数据处理的效率和准确性
同时,MySQL的开源特性也使得这一组合在成本上具有很大的优势
三、CiteSpace连接MySQL的实现步骤 将CiteSpace与MySQL相结合,需要经过一系列复杂的步骤
以下是一个详细的实现流程: 1.安装与配置MySQL: - 首先,需要在本地或服务器上安装MySQL数据库
安装过程中需要注意选择适合的版本和配置参数,以确保数据库的性能和安全性
- 安装完成后,通过MySQL的命令行工具或图形化管理工具(如phpMyAdmin)创建用于存储文献数据的数据库和表结构
2.数据预处理: - 在将文献数据导入MySQL之前,需要对数据进行预处理
这包括数据的清洗、格式转换和标准化等操作
确保数据的质量是后续分析准确性的关键
- 对于来自不同来源的数据,可能需要编写专门的脚本或程序进行数据转换和整合
3.配置ODBC数据源: - 为了实现CiteSpace与MySQL的连接,需要配置ODBC(Open Database Connectivity)数据源
ODBC是一种用于访问数据库的统一接口标准,它允许应用程序通过标准的SQL语句与数据库进行交互
- 在Windows操作系统中,可以通过控制面板中的“管理工具”->“数据源(ODBC)”来配置ODBC数据源
在配置过程中需要选择MySQL的ODBC驱动程序,并填写数据库的连接信息(如服务器地址、数据库名、用户名和密码等)
4.在CiteSpace中配置数据库连接: - 打开CiteSpace软件,在“Data”菜单下选择“Import/Export”选项
在弹出的对话框中,选择“Skip MySQL for now”以跳过默认的数据库连接配置
- 然后,在“Database”菜单下选择“Open”选项,打开CiteSpace自带的数据库管理器
在管理器中,点击“Add New Database”按钮,选择“MySQL”作为数据库类型
- 在弹出的数据库连接配置对话框中,填写之前配置的ODBC数据源名称、数据库名、用户名和密码等信息
完成配置后,点击“Test Connection”按钮测试连接是否成功
5.数据导入与分析: - 连接成功后,就可以将预处理后的文献数据导入到MySQL数据库中
这可以通过编写SQL语句或使用MySQL的图形化管理工具来完成
-导入数据后,就可以在CiteSpace中进行各种分析了
例如,可以利用CiteSpace的共被引网络分析功能来揭示科学发展的演进路径;利用关键词共现网络分析功能来发现研究前沿和热点领域等
四、CiteSpace与MySQL结合的优势与挑战 优势: -高效的数据存储与查询:MySQL作为关系型数据库的代表,提供了高效的数据存储和查询能力
这使得CiteSpace在处理大规模文献数据时能够显著提高效率和准确性
-灵活的数据扩展性:MySQL支持多种存储引擎和分区技术,可以根据实际需求灵活扩展数据库的容量和性能
这为CiteSpace提供了强大的数据支持
-开源与低成本:MySQL的开源特性使得这一组合在成本上具有很大的优势
研究者无需支付昂贵的软件许可费用就可以享受到高效的数据存储和分析服务
挑战: -数据兼容性问题:不同来源的文献数据可能存在格式不兼容的问题
这需要在数据预处理阶段进行大量的工作来确保数据的准确性和一致性
-技术门槛较高:配置ODBC数据源和编写SQL语句需要一定的技术基础
对于非计算机专业的科研人员来说,这可能是一个不小的挑战
-安全性与隐私保护:在处理敏感文献数据时,需要特别注意数据的安全性和隐私保护
这要求研究者在配置数据库连接和进行数据操作时严格遵守相关的安全规范和法律法规
五、结论与展望 CiteSpace与MySQL的结合为科研工作者提供了一个强大的数据处理和分析平台
通过高效的数据存储和查询能力,以及丰富的可视化分析功能,这一组合能够帮助研究者从海量的文献数据中挖掘出有价值的信息,为科学研究提供有力的支持
然而,我们也应该看到这一组合在实际应用中面临的挑战
为了充分发挥其优势,需要科研人员不断提高自身的技术水平和数据安全意识,加强跨学科合作与交流
同时,随着大数据和人工智能技术的不断发展,我们也可以期待未来会有更多更先进的数据处理和分析工具出现,为科学研究注入新的活力
Linux下MySQL覆盖更新指南
Citespace链接MySQL数据解析指南
更改端口后如何登录MySQL指南
解决本地连接MySQL10061错误指南
魔兽MySQL:物品数据传输揭秘
MySQL数据库:轻松掌握更改字段类型命令技巧
Windows2016下MySQL驱动安装指南
Linux下MySQL覆盖更新指南
更改端口后如何登录MySQL指南
解决本地连接MySQL10061错误指南
魔兽MySQL:物品数据传输揭秘
MySQL数据库:轻松掌握更改字段类型命令技巧
Windows2016下MySQL驱动安装指南
MySQL批量授权多表权限技巧
解决MySQL远程连接错误2003指南
如何将MySQL数据库高效复制到本地:详细教程
MySQL分页功能详解与使用技巧
MySQL如何识别索引使用情况
MySQL能否搭载在Docker上?